Hi, I'm currently running a q6600 with a bus speed of 370 mhz. I have ddr2 800 ram with 4 4 4 12 timings stock running 1:1 with the cpu. I am wondering if I should tighten my ram timings since right now my ram is running underclocked of what it is stock? I could prolly raise the ram frenquency too but I heard it is better to run it 1:1 with the cpu.

Here are my settings: FSB QDR: 1333 DRAM: 667 (1:1) Ratio. I originally had my memory timings at 4-4-4-12 1T. Ran orthos but it stopped after 2-3 hours. So I set the memory timings to auto and left the 1T. Checked everest to see what my computer set the timings to and it was 5-5-5-15.

Try using the auto settings and see what your system sets them to then work your way down from there and also run orthos or prime95.

link the memory to FSB so in your situation it should be running on 740mhz. with the 4-4-4-12 timing you already got its decent really. but depend how long you keep it. tightening the timing or even up the ratio for the FSB:RAM is not worth the hard work. because upping ratio proved there is no dramatic gain. only a few MB/s. you should up the FSB to make it go faster altogether.

I picked up a 6-7% increase in memory i/o going from 5-5-5-15-2T to
3-3-3-7-1T, but it made no practical difference. But have fun. Everyone needs a hobby.
